package javax.media.j3d;
/**
* A Link leaf node allows an application to reference a shared graph,
* rooted by a SharedGroup node, from within a branch graph or another
* shared graph.
* Any number of Link nodes can refer to the same SharedGroup node.
*/
public class Link extends Leaf {
/**
* For Link nodes, specifies that the node allows access to
* its object's SharedGroup information.
*/
public static final int
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_READ = CapabilityBits.LINK_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_READ;
/**
* For Link nodes, specifies that the node allows writing
* its object's SharedGroup information.
*/
public static final int
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_WRITE = CapabilityBits.LINK_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_WRITE;
// Array for setting default read capabilities
private static final int[] readCapabilities = {
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_READ
};
/**
* Constructs a Link node object that does not yet point to a
* SharedGroup node.
*/
public Link() {
// set default read capabilities
setDefaultReadCapabilities(readCapabilities);
}
/**
* Constructs a Link node object that points to the specified
* SharedGroup node.
* @param sharedGroup the SharedGroup node
*/
public Link(SharedGroup sharedGroup) {
// set default read capabilities
setDefaultReadCapabilities(readCapabilities);
((LinkRetained)this.retained).setSharedGroup(sharedGroup);
}
/**
* Creates the retained mode LinkRetained object that this
* Link object will point to.
*/
@Override
void createRetained() {
this.retained = new LinkRetained();
this.retained.setSource(this);
}
/**
* Sets the node's SharedGroup reference.
* @param sharedGroup the SharedGroup node to reference
* @exception CapabilityNotSetException if appropriate capability is
* not set and this object is part of live or compiled scene graph
*/
public void setSharedGroup(SharedGroup sharedGroup) {
if (isLiveOrCompiled())
if (!this.getCapability(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_WRITE))
throw new CapabilityNotSetException(J3dI18N.getString("Link0"));
((LinkRetained)this.retained).setSharedGroup(sharedGroup);
}
/**
* Retrieves the node's SharedGroup reference.
* @return the SharedGroup node
* @exception CapabilityNotSetException if appropriate capability is
* not set and this object is part of live or compiled scene graph
*/
public SharedGroup getSharedGroup() {
if (isLiveOrCompiled())
if (!this.getCapability(ALLOW_SHARED_GROUP_READ))
throw new CapabilityNotSetException(J3dI18N.getString("Link1"));
return ((LinkRetained)this.retained).getSharedGroup();
}
/**
* Used to create a new instance of the node. This routine is called
* by <code>cloneTree</code> to duplicate the current node.
* <br>
* The cloned Link node will refer to the same
* SharedGroup as the original node. The SharedGroup referred to by
* this Link node will not be cloned.
* @param forceDuplicate when set to <code>true</code>, causes the
* <code>duplicateOnCloneTree</code> flag to be ignored. When
* <code>false</code>, the value of each node's
* <code>duplicateOnCloneTree</code> variable determines whether
* NodeComponent data is duplicated or copied.
*
* @see Node#cloneTree
* @see Node#cloneNode
* @see Node#duplicateNode
* @see NodeComponent#setDuplicateOnCloneTree
*/
@Override
public Node cloneNode(boolean forceDuplicate) {
Link l = new Link();
l.duplicateNode(this, forceDuplicate);
return l;
}
/**
* Copies all Link information from
* <code>originalNode</code> into
* the current node. This method is called from the
* <code>cloneNode</code> method which is, in turn, called by the
* <code>cloneTree</code> method.<P>
*
* @param originalNode the original node to duplicate.
* @param forceDuplicate when set to <code>true</code>, causes the
* <code>duplicateOnCloneTree</code> flag to be ignored. When
* <code>false</code>, the value of each node's
* <code>duplicateOnCloneTree</code> variable determines whether
* NodeComponent data is duplicated or copied.
*
* @exception RestrictedAccessException if this object is part of a live
* or compiled scenegraph.
*
* @see Node#duplicateNode
* @see Node#cloneTree
* @see NodeComponent#setDuplicateOnCloneTree
*/
@Override
void duplicateAttributes(Node originalNode, boolean forceDuplicate) {
super.duplicateAttributes(originalNode, forceDuplicate);
((LinkRetained) retained).setSharedGroup(
((LinkRetained) originalNode.retained).getSharedGroup());
}
}
